3. Temario 1.0
CPU
I. Historia-Evolucion
II. ¿Que es y como funciona?
III. Partes logicas
IV. Partes fisicas
V. Coprocesadores
VI. Frecuencia de reloj
VII.Rendimiento
VIII.Fabricación
4. Temario 1.2
MEMORIA
I. Historia-evolución
II. Tipos de memoria
III. Diferencias y semejanzas
IV. Tipos de almacenamiento
V. Gestión de memoria
6. Temario 1.4
ULA
I. ¿Qué es?
II. ¿Cómo funciona?
III. Operaciones simples y complejas
7. CPU
El primer procesador
comercial, el Intel 4004,
fue presentado el 15 de
noviembre de 1971. Los
diseñadores fueron Ted
Hoff y Federico Faggin
de Intel, y Masatoshi
Shima de Busicom (más
tarde ZiLOG).
8. CPU
•ENIAC (Electronic Numeric Integrator And Clculator)
Fue un computador con procesador multiciclo de
programación cableada, esto es, la memoria contenía
sólo los datos y no los programas. ENIAC fue el
primer computador, que funcionaba según una
técnica a la que posteriormente se dio el nombre de
monociclo.
9. CPU
• EDVAC (Electronic
Discrete Variable
Automatic Computer) fue
la primera máquina de
Von Neumann, esto es,
la primera máquina que
contiene datos y
programas en la misma
memoria. Fue el primer
procesador multiciclo.
10. CPU
•El IBM 7030 (apodado
Stretch) fue el primer
computador con
procesador segmentado.
La segmentación siempre
ha sido fundamental en
Arquitectura de
Computadores desde
entonces.
11. CPU
•El IBM 360/91 supuso
grandes avances en la
arquitectura segmentada,
introduciendo la
detección dinámica de
riesgos de memoria, la
anticipación generalizada
y las estaciones de
reserva.
12. CPU
•El CDC 6600 fue otro
importante computador
de microprocesador
segmentado, al que se
considera el primer
supercomputador.
13. CPU
•El último gran hito de la
Arquitectura de
Computadores fue la
segmentación superescalar,
propuesta por John Cocke,
que consiste en ejecutar
muchas instrucciones a la vez
en el mismo microprocesador.
Los primeros procesadores
superescalares fueron los
IBM Power-1.
15. CPU-¿Qué es?
• El microprocesador (o
simplemente procesado
r) es el circuito
integrado central y más
complejo de un sistema
informático; a modo de
ilustración, se le suele
asociar por analogía
como el «cerebro» de
un computador.
16. CPU-¿Como funciona?
• El procesador de la
computadora actúa como
el principal componente de
coordinación del equipo. La
CPU tendrá acceso a los
programas, datos u otras
funciones de ordenador de
la memoria RAM (Random
Access Memory) cuando
es llamado por el sistema
operativo del ordenador.
19. Coprocesadores
• Un coprocesador es un
microprocesador de un
Intel C8087
ordenador utilizado
como suplemento de
las funciones del
procesador principal (la
CPU).
20. CPU-Frecuencia de reloj
La frecuencia de reloj es la
velocidad en ciclos por
segundo (medidas en
hercios) con que una
computadora realiza las
operaciones más básicas.
Diferentes chips en la placa
madre pueden tener
diferentes frecuencias de
reloj.
21. CPU-Rendimiento
El rendimiento del procesador
puede ser medido de distintas
maneras, hasta hace pocos
años se creía que la
frecuencia de reloj era una
medida precisa, pero se ha
visto desvirtuado por el hecho
de que los procesadores no
han requerido frecuencias
más altas para aumentar su
potencia de cómputo.
22. CPU-Fabricación
• El proceso de fabricación
de un microprocesador
es muy complejo. Todo
comienza con un buen
puñado de arena
(compuesta básicamente
de silicio), con la que se
fabrica un monocristal de
unos 20 x 150
centímetros.
29. Memoria-Tipos
Rambus
DDR DDR2 DDR3 DRAM
Cambios Considerable Protocolo
Mas utilizadas estructurales rendimiento propietario
Es Aumento en Utilización de Muy costosas
sincronizada un 100% con poco voltaje Utilizadas en
respecto a la Incompatible servidores y
Doble de DDR
velocidad con la DDR2 consolas
Mas utilizadas Asombrosa
en el mercado característica
actual que evita los
cuellos de
botella
30. Memoria-Tipos
La memoria ROM viene incorporada a la
motherboard y es utilizada por la PC
para dar inicio a la BIOS
31. Memoria-Tipos
Cache Cache Cache
Memoria Cache
L1 L2 L3
Memoria
Alojada en el Fuera del Incorporada a
volátil de
procesador núcleo la placa base
rápido acceso
32. Memoria-Tipos
• La memoria virtual
combina la RAM del
equipo con espacio
temporal en el disco
duro. Cuando queda
poca RAM, la memoria
virtual mueve datos de
la RAM a un espacio
llamado archivo de
paginación. Al mover
datos al archivo de
paginación y desde él,
se libera RAM para
completar la tarea
33. Memorias-Dif y Sem
RAM ROM Cache Virtual
Memoria temporal Memoria Memoria temporal Memoria temporal
Permanente D/C
Proporcionalmente Principalmente Pequeña Físicamente Utiliza el disco duro
mediana Físicamente colocada en la dentro o fuera del para su
que va en los tarjeta madre procesador funcionamiento
chipsets de la RAM
Uso para programas De solo lectura que Copia ciertas Creada para que la
y procesos trabaja instrucciones que memoria RAM no se
necesarios del S. O conjuntamente con utiliza colapse por uso de
la BIOS frecuentemente el varias aplicaciones o
procesador para procesos al mismo
mayor rendimiento tiempo.
34. Memoria-Tipos de
almacenamiento
• Almacenamiento primario
1 • Los registros, La cache, La RAM.
• Almacenamiento secundario
2 • Disco duro, CD, DVD.
• Almacenamiento terciario
3 • Industrias, Computación científica, Redes empresariales
35. Memoria-Gestión
Gestión de
memoria
Memoria
Reasignación Protección Org. Lógica Org. Física
compartida
Residir de No debe Encargada
Trasladar
diferentes hacer Debe de
informació
partes de referencia permitir que manejar
n entre los
memoria a otros ciertos los
dos
en procesos procesos si módulos
niveles de
diferente sin interactúen de
memoria
momento permiso memoria
37. Registros
• Es una memoria de alta
velocidad y poca
capacidad, integrada en
el microprocesador, que
permite guardar
transitoriamente y
acceder a valores muy
usados, generalmente en
operaciones
matemáticas.
38. Registros-Tipos
Tipos
De propósito De coma De propósito
De datos De memoria
General flotante especifico
40. ULA
La unidad aritmético lógica,
también conocida como
ALU (siglas en inglés de
arithmetic logic unit), es un
circuito digital que calcula
operaciones aritméticas
(como suma, resta,
multiplicación, etc.) y
operaciones lógicas (si, y,
o, no), entre dos números.
41. ULA
• Operaciones aritméticas • Calcular raíz cuadrada
de números enteros de un numero en un solo
• Operaciones paso o varios.
lógicas de bits (AND, NO • Emular presencia de
T, OR, XOR, XNOR). coprocesadores
• Operaciones de • Etc.
desplazamiento de bits